Platinum-Group Element (PGE) Deposits
2000The platinum-group elements (PGE) comprise a geochemically coherent group of siderophile to chalcophile metals that includes osmium (Os), iridium (Ir), ruthenium (Ru), rhodium (Rh), platinum (Pt), and palladium (Pd). Platinum Group Elements in Canadian Coal
Energy Sources, 1990Abstract Platinum group element (PGE) concentrations in seven Cretaceous and Tertiary coal deposits in Canada were determined using plasma mass spectrometry, neutron activation analysis, and direct current plasma spectroscopy.
